Jordan's King visits Germany, Denmark and Tunisia
Jordan-Tunisia-Germany, Politics, 4/24/1998

King Hussein of Jordan yesterday arrived in Bonn for a two-day official visit to meet with German Chancellor Helmut Kohl and other senior German officials.

King Hussein who is accompanied by Fayez al-Taraunah, chief of Royal Divan, will meet Jordanian Prime Minister Abdul-Salam al-Majali and Deputy Premier and Foreign Minister Jawad Anani who arrived in Bonn from Tunisia where they signed a number of joint agreements.

King Hussein is to visit Denmark and Tunisia in addition to his current visit to Germany.

During his visits, the king will hold talks with leaders and senior officials in these three countries concerning methods of promoting bilateral relation. Arab regional issues are on the agenda as well.

Jordan's King Hussein will receive today in Badn Badn, Germany the 1997 German Media Award for his efforts to promote peace in the Middle East. More than 400 personalities are expected to attend the ceremony, including German President Roman Herzog, Yasser Arafat of Palestine and Shimon Peres, the ex-Israeli Premier.
